The commands below target this SQL vulnerability assessment unified API and accept a single Azure -ResourceId for all five supported resource types:
Microsoft.Sql/serversMicrosoft.Sql/managedInstancesMicrosoft.Synapse/workspacesMicrosoft.Compute/virtualMachines(with thesqlServers/{instance}/databases/{db}child path)Microsoft.HybridCompute/machines(with thesqlServers/{instance}/databases/{db}child path)
Settings (Get / Set / Remove), scan initiation/polling (Invoke-…Scan, Get-…ScanOperationResult), and scan-record reads (Get-…Scan, single and list) are PaaS-only - they aren't supported on Microsoft.Compute/virtualMachines or Microsoft.HybridCompute/machines. On IaaS resources, use Get-SqlVulnerabilityAssessmentScanResult -ScanId 'latest' to read scan data.
System databases on Managed Instance (master, model, msdb) and Synapse (master) are addressed using their natural resource id (for example …/managedInstances/{mi}/databases/master). The module transparently routes those requests to the instance/workspace-level URL with databaseName as a query parameter.

Invoke SQL vulnerability assessment scan
Example 1: Fire-and-forget. The wrapper returns a pscustomobject exposing the Location header and the parsed OperationId you can poll later with Get-SqlVulnerabilityAssessmentScanOperationResult.
Connect-AzAccount -Subscription 00000000-1111-2222-3333-444444444444
Import-Module .\SqlVulnerabilityAssessmentCommands.psm1
Invoke-SqlVulnerabilityAssessmentScan -ResourceId /sub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Sql/servers/vulnerabilityaseessmenttest/databases/db
Results:
Headers : {[Cache-Control, System.String[]], [Pragma, System.String[]], [x-ms-request-id, System.String[]], [Location, System.String[]]…}
Version : 1.1
StatusCode : 202
Method : POST
Location : https://management.azure.com/sub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Sql/servers/vulnerabilityaseessmenttest/databases/db/providers/Microsoft.Security/sqlVulnerabilityAssessments/default/scans/scanOperationResults/9e2c1b3a-4d6f-4d8b-9b88-3c2e9a7e0a11?api-version=2026-04-01-preview
OperationId : 9e2c1b3a-4d6f-4d8b-9b88-3c2e9a7e0a11
Example 2: Initiate a scan and wait inline for it to reach a terminal state. With -Wait, the wrapper polls the scan operation and, once it reaches a terminal state, fetches the latest scan record so you get the full scan summary (trigger type, state, start/end time, rule counts, baseline-applied flag, …). The cmdlet returns a pscustomobject with ScanStatus (the terminal status string) and Scan (the deserialized scan record).
Connect-AzAccount -Subscription 00000000-1111-2222-3333-444444444444
Import-Module .\SqlVulnerabilityAssessmentCommands.psm1
$r = Invoke-SqlVulnerabilityAssessmentScan -ResourceId /sub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Sql/servers/vulnerabilityaseessmenttest/databases/db -Wait -PollIntervalSeconds 5 -TimeoutSeconds 600
$r.ScanStatus
$r.Scan.properties
Results:
ScanStatus : Passed
Scan : @{properties=@{triggerType=OnDemand; state=Passed; startTime=2026-06-02T12:00:01Z;
endTime=2026-06-02T12:00:48Z; scanStatus=Passed; isBaselineApplied=True;
numberOfFailedSecurityChecks=0; server=vulnerabilityaseessmenttest; database=db};
id=/sub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Sql/servers/vulnerabilityaseessmenttest/databases/db/providers/Microsoft.Security/sqlVulnerabilityAssessments/default/scans/Scheduled-20260602;
name=Scheduled-20260602; type=Microsoft.Security/sqlVulnerabilityAssessments/scans}

Get SQL vulnerability assessment scan result
Example 1: List every rule result for a given scan on an Azure SQL database.
Connect-AzAccount -Subscription 00000000-1111-2222-3333-444444444444
Import-Module .\SqlVulnerabilityAssessmentCommands.psm1
Get-SqlVulnerabilityAssessmentScanResult -ResourceId /sub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Sql/servers/vulnerabilityaseessmenttest/databases/db -ScanId 'latest'
Results:
Headers : {[Pragma, System.String[]], [x-ms-request-id, System.String[]], [x-ms-ratelimit-remaining-subscription-reads, System.String[]], [x-ms-correlation-request-id, System.String[]]...}
Version : 1.1
StatusCode : 200
Method : GET
Content : {"value":[{"properties":{"ruleId":"VA2062","status":"NonFinding","isTrimmed":false},"id":"/sub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Sql/servers/vulnerabilityaseessmenttest/databases/db/providers/Microsoft.Security/sqlVulnerabilityAssessments/default/scans/latest/scanResults/VA2062","name":"VA2062","type":"Microsoft.Security/sqlVulnerabilityAssessments/scans/scanResults"},{"properties":{"ruleId":"VA2065","status":"Finding","isTrimmed":false},"id":"/sub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Sql/servers/vulnerabilityaseessmenttest/databases/db/providers/Microsoft.Security/sqlVulnerabilityAssessments/default/scans/latest/scanResults/VA2065","name":"VA2065","type":"Microsoft.Security/sqlVulnerabilityAssessments/scans/scanResults"}]}
Example 2: Drill into a single failing rule on a SQL VM. The VM resource id uses the Microsoft.Compute/virtualMachines/{vm}/sqlServers/{instance}/databases/{db} child path.
Connect-AzAccount -Subscription 00000000-1111-2222-3333-444444444444
Import-Module .\SqlVulnerabilityAssessmentCommands.psm1
Get-SqlVulnerabilityAssessmentScanResult -ResourceId /sub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Compute/virtualMachines/vaSqlVm/sqlServers/MSSQLSERVER/databases/db -ScanId 'latest' -RuleId VA2065
Results:
Headers : {[Pragma, System.String[]], [x-ms-request-id, System.String[]], [x-ms-ratelimit-remaining-subscription-reads, System.String[]], [x-ms-correlation-request-id, System.String[]]...}
Version : 1.1
StatusCode : 200
Method : GET
Content : {"properties":{"ruleId":"VA2065","status":"Finding","isTrimmed":false,"queryResults":[["dbo","db_owner"]]},"id":"/sub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Compute/virtualMachines/vaSqlVm/sqlServers/MSSQLSERVER/databases/db/providers/Microsoft.Security/sqlVulnerabilityAssessments/default/scans/latest/scanResults/VA2065","name":"VA2065","type":"Microsoft.Security/sqlVulnerabilityAssessments/scans/scanResults"}

Add SQL vulnerability assessment baseline
Example 1: Seed the baseline from the most recent scan by sending latestScan = true with an empty results object.
Connect-AzAccount -Subscription 00000000-1111-2222-3333-444444444444
Import-Module .\SqlVulnerabilityAssessmentCommands.psm1
Add-SqlVulnerabilityAssessmentBaseline -ResourceId /sub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Sql/servers/vulnerabilityaseessmenttest/databases/db -Body '{ "latestScan": true, "results": {} }'
Results:
Headers : {[Pragma, System.String[]], [x-ms-request-id, System.String[]], [x-ms-ratelimit-remaining-subscription-writes, System.String[]], [x-ms-correlation-request-id, System.String[]]...}
Version : 1.1
StatusCode : 200
Method : POST
Content : {"value":[{"properties":{"results":[["True"]]},"id":"/sub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Sql/servers/vulnerabilityaseessmenttest/databases/db/providers/Microsoft.Security/sqlVulnerabilityAssessments/default/baselineRules/VA1143","name":"VA1143","type":"Microsoft.Security/sqlVulnerabilityAssessments/baselineRules"}]}
Example 2: Seed the baseline with explicit rule results - useful for declarative, idempotent baselines.
Connect-AzAccount -Subscription 00000000-1111-2222-3333-444444444444
Import-Module .\SqlVulnerabilityAssessmentCommands.psm1
Add-SqlVulnerabilityAssessmentBaseline -ResourceId /sub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Sql/servers/vulnerabilityaseessmenttest/databases/db -Body '{
"latestScan": false,
"results": {
"VA2062": [
[
"AllowAll",
"0.0.0.0",
"255.255.255.255"
]
]
}
}'
Results:
Headers : {[Pragma, System.String[]], [x-ms-request-id, System.String[]], [x-ms-ratelimit-remaining-subscription-writes, System.String[]], [x-ms-correlation-request-id, System.String[]]...}
Version : 1.1
StatusCode : 200
Method : POST
Content : {"value":[{"properties":{"results":[["AllowAll","0.0.0.0","255.255.255.255"]]},"id":"/subscriptions/00000000-1111-2222-3333-444444444444/resourceGroups/vulnerabilityaseessmenttestRg/providers/Microsoft.Sql/servers/vulnerabilityaseessmenttest/databases/db/providers/Microsoft.Security/sqlVulnerabilityAssessments/default/baselineRules/VA2062","name":"VA2062","type":"Microsoft.Security/sqlVulnerabilityAssessments/baselineRules"}]}
